68kMLA Classic Interface

This is a version of the 68kMLA forums for viewing on your favorite old mac. Visitors on modern platforms may prefer the main site.

Click here to select a new forum.
Mac OS 9.2.2 on older Power Macs and sheepshaver
Posted by: Dennis Nedry on 2012-07-27 01:58:58
Did anyone ever find a hack that would get 9.2.2 to work on older Power Macs and thus sheepshaver? This would be quite useful for use with sheepshaver considering the NetBoot9 disk image freely available from Apple that contains a 9.2.2 system folder.

http://support.apple.com/kb/DL1192

I played with it a bit and I can make the "incompatible macintosh" message go away if I swap these resources from an older Mac OS 9:

'boot' ID 3

'gusd' ID 1

After those resources are replaced, it shows the 9.2 startup screen and immediately gives an error type 102 and suggesting that I turn off extensions. When I do, it doesn't help.

I wanted to check here to see if it has already been done first before investing much time into this.

Posted by: protocol7 on 2012-07-27 05:27:34
Sheepshaver's lack of MMU emulation is the reason it won't run higher than 9.0.4. I'm not sure how easy/hard/possible that would be to patch out of 9.2.2.

Posted by: Dennis Nedry on 2012-07-27 11:55:45
Could the lack of or incompatible MMU be responsible for 9.2.2 not running on Pre-G3 PowerMacs too? I would think that there was a fair bit of effort to get 9.2.2 running on, say, a 6100 sometime in the past. The 9.2.2 Finder works fine with a 9.1 system on these Macs so it should be constrained directly to the System file.

It would be AWESOME if the ease at which we're beginning to hobby-hack early 1990s Macs will apply to late 1990s Macs in the future. dougg3 is paving the way with his Power Mac G3 firmware update I think!

Posted by: mac2geezer on 2012-07-28 16:03:14
Could the lack of or incompatible MMU be responsible for 9.2.2 not running on Pre-G3 PowerMacs too?
I don't know about earlier PPC machines, but 9.2.2 boots and runs fine on an 8600/300 with the standard 604ev cpu.

Posted by: ojfd on 2012-07-28 18:56:56
Are you, guys, familiar with this?

http://www.xlr8yourmac.com/OS9/os_9_2_1_install_mods.html

Posted by: ClassicHasClass on 2012-07-28 19:47:59
Could the lack of or incompatible MMU be responsible for 9.2.2 not running on Pre-G3 PowerMacs too?
No, because the lack of an MMU prevents running 9.1, which of course works just fine on pre-G3 systems.

1